summaryrefslogtreecommitdiffstats
path: root/veslibrary/ves_cpplibrary/src/cmake
diff options
context:
space:
mode:
Diffstat (limited to 'veslibrary/ves_cpplibrary/src/cmake')
-rw-r--r--veslibrary/ves_cpplibrary/src/cmake/xencodeConfig.cmake8
-rw-r--r--veslibrary/ves_cpplibrary/src/cmake/xlogConfig.cmake4
-rw-r--r--veslibrary/ves_cpplibrary/src/cmake/xtransportConfig.cmake8
3 files changed, 12 insertions, 8 deletions
diff --git a/veslibrary/ves_cpplibrary/src/cmake/xencodeConfig.cmake b/veslibrary/ves_cpplibrary/src/cmake/xencodeConfig.cmake
index 2c8c993..c0e2191 100644
--- a/veslibrary/ves_cpplibrary/src/cmake/xencodeConfig.cmake
+++ b/veslibrary/ves_cpplibrary/src/cmake/xencodeConfig.cmake
@@ -1,6 +1,8 @@
-find_library(XENCODE_LIBRARY xencode)
-find_path(XENCODE_INCLUDE_DIR xvesagent/xencode/XEvent.h)
-set(XENCODE_INCLUDE_DIR "${XENCODE_INCLUDE_DIR}/xvesagent/xencode")
+find_library(XENCODE_LIBRARY xencode ${PROJECT_BINARY_DIR}/lib/encode)
+IF(${XENCODE_LIBRARY} MATCHES "XENCODE_LIBRARY-NOTFOUND")
+ set(XENCODE_LIBRARY ${PROJECT_BINARY_DIR}/lib/encode/libxencode.so)
+ENDIF()
+find_path(XENCODE_INCLUDE_DIR XEvent.h ${CMAKE_SOURCE_DIR}/lib/encode/include)
message("xencode include dir: ${XENCODE_INCLUDE_DIR}")
message("xencode library dir: ${XENCODE_LIBRARY}")
diff --git a/veslibrary/ves_cpplibrary/src/cmake/xlogConfig.cmake b/veslibrary/ves_cpplibrary/src/cmake/xlogConfig.cmake
index 819279f..2565d13 100644
--- a/veslibrary/ves_cpplibrary/src/cmake/xlogConfig.cmake
+++ b/veslibrary/ves_cpplibrary/src/cmake/xlogConfig.cmake
@@ -1,4 +1,4 @@
-find_path(XLOG_INCLUDE_DIR xvesagent/XLog.h)
-set(XLOG_INCLUDE_DIR "${XLOG_INCLUDE_DIR}/xvesagent")
+find_path(XLOG_INCLUDE_DIR XLog.h ${CMAKE_SOURCE_DIR}/lib/common)
+#set(XLOG_INCLUDE_DIR "${XLOG_INCLUDE_DIR}/xvesagent")
message("xlog include dir: ${XLOG_INCLUDE_DIR}")
diff --git a/veslibrary/ves_cpplibrary/src/cmake/xtransportConfig.cmake b/veslibrary/ves_cpplibrary/src/cmake/xtransportConfig.cmake
index f0163eb..bc8060e 100644
--- a/veslibrary/ves_cpplibrary/src/cmake/xtransportConfig.cmake
+++ b/veslibrary/ves_cpplibrary/src/cmake/xtransportConfig.cmake
@@ -1,6 +1,8 @@
-find_library(XTRANSPORT_LIBRARY xtransport)
-find_path(XTRANSPORT_INCLUDE_DIR xvesagent/xtransport/XTransport.h)
-set(XTRANSPORT_INCLUDE_DIR "${XTRANSPORT_INCLUDE_DIR}/xvesagent/xtransport")
+find_library(XTRANSPORT_LIBRARY xtransport ${PROJECT_BINARY_DIR}/lib/transport)
+IF(XTRANSPORT_LIBRARY MATCHES "XTRANSPORT_LIBRARY-NOTFOUND")
+ set(XTRANSPORT_LIBRARY ${PROJECT_BINARY_DIR}/lib/transport/libxtransport.so)
+ENDIF()
+find_path(XTRANSPORT_INCLUDE_DIR XTransport.h ${CMAKE_SOURCE_DIR}/lib/transport/include)
message("xtransport include dir: ${XTRANSPORT_INCLUDE_DIR}")
message("xtransport library dir: ${XTRANSPORT_LIBRARY}")